All of those numbers look ok except the battery is a little low. It should be at least 12.5, but that is ok for now. We need to know more about the problem on the car.
Well the problem was unpredictable behaviour of the glow system. It started with it working intermittently, but when I would see the dashboard glow light, I would have glow.

In my past experience, all roads have led to the relay... so I acquired a used one and installed it. The problem then became less predictable -- sometimes I would not see any glow light, but it would glow, and other times, vice versa.
